📅  最后修改于: 2023-12-03 15:37:58.238000             🧑  作者: Mango
在网页设计中,雕刻文字效果是一种常用的技巧,它可以增加文字的立体感和可读性。本文将介绍如何使用 CSS 创建雕刻文字效果,让你的网页看起来更加炫酷。
为了创建雕刻文字效果,我们需要对 CSS 相关知识有一定了解,主要包括以下几个方面:
有了前面的背景知识,我们可以开始创建雕刻文字效果了,具体步骤如下:
首先,我们需要设置文字颜色为白色或浅灰色,这样在添加阴影效果时,才会看出立体感。CSS 中可以使用 color
属性来设置文字颜色,例如:
h1 {
color: #fff;
}
为了增加文字的立体感,我们可以添加阴影效果。CSS 中可以使用 text-shadow
属性来设置文字阴影,例如:
h1 {
text-shadow: 1px 1px 1px #000;
}
上面的代码中,text-shadow
属性包含了四个值,分别表示阴影的水平偏移量、垂直偏移量、模糊半径和颜色。这里我们设置了一个黑色的阴影,水平和垂直偏移量都是 1 像素,模糊半径也是 1 像素。
为了让文字看起来更加立体,我们可以添加一些边框和填充效果。CSS 中可以使用 border
和 padding
属性来设置边框和填充,例如:
h1 {
border: 1px solid #000;
padding: 10px;
}
上面的代码中,border
属性设置了一个 1 像素宽的黑色实线边框,padding
属性设置了 10 像素的填充。这样,当添加阴影效果后,文字就会呈现出层次感。
为了让文字看起来更加真实,我们可以在文字内部添加一些阴影。CSS 中可以使用伪元素 ::before
和 ::after
来实现,例如:
h1::before {
content: "";
position: absolute;
top: 0;
left: 0;
width: 100%;
height: 100%;
background: rgba(255, 255, 255, 0.5);
z-index: -1;
transform: skew(-20deg);
box-shadow: inset 1px 1px 3px rgba(0, 0, 0, 0.5);
}
上面的代码中,::before
伪元素创建了一个绝对定位的矩形,并设置了与 h1 元素相同的大小和位置。我们为伪元素添加了半透明的白色背景,并对伪元素进行了左上角倾斜操作。最后,我们使用 box-shadow
属性添加了一个内阴影效果,让文字看起来更加立体。
通过本文的介绍,我们了解了如何使用 CSS 创建雕刻文字效果,并掌握了一些常用的 CSS 技巧。不过,要想在实际项目中应用这些技巧,还需要不断地尝试和实践。